What makes Charlotte unique for flooring

Charlotte winters are gentle, summers are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with wetness, tile settings up need development joints, and adhesives stop working if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Areas add their own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ly hide a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will measure your interior family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ll speak about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: choosing for your space

Every product succeeds in certain problems and stops working in others. Consider lived truth prior to style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, however it requires stable mo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Strong white oak does much better than maple in this climate because it moves a lot more naturally. Prefinished engineered wood can be a much safer option over a piece or over areas with potential moisture. If you want site-finished floors, allocate dirt control and an additional day or more of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ken control of permanently reasons. It's tolerant of moisture, handles animal nails, and sets up qu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The distinction between a deal mount and a pro LVP task is the progressing prep. The warranty language on lots of L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ask just how your specialist actions and accomplishes that.

Tile is sturdy, but it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inkage cracks and crinkled sides,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and motion jo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id tile flooring looks basic because a pro did the intricate format mathematics prior to blending the initial bat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able rate. The pitfalls rem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pet dogs, avoid fundamental r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ings develops compression marks that alleviate with time, however the best pad assists. A good installer will certainly intend joint placement away from rush hour and take into consideration the stack instructions in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or resilient sheet goods appear periodically in cellars and studios. Here, dampness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ional who gl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te brought on by poor subfloor prep than any various other reason. Floorings rely on what's bene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at a number of factors. It's common to locate the front rooms completely dry and the back rooms raised since a downspout unloads near the foundation. Repair the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as level. Several older houses slope somewhat toward the facility. That's not a flaw if it corresponds.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the solution might be sanding down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io matter. A good team chooses brands they recognize and appoints a lead that has poured lots of bags without drama.

On concrete slabs, a dampness mitigation guide might be needed. The expense hurts upfront, yet it's affordable insurance policy cont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ped engineered wood. Several failings show up between month six and twelve, after a rainy summer, when the slab awakens and begins pushing vapor.

Handling fixings the wise way

Floors fall short for reasons, and the repair needs to resolve the reason first. Cupped wood near a back door usually indicates moisture breach. Replacing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ading outside is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ile typically traces back to inadequate prot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ly pull a suspect ceramic t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eals, the remedy is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ive into seams, and making use of shims deliberately reduces noise without tearing up ended up flo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be sincere about expectations.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, yet an old flooring system might still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er understands ex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and warm to launch sticky. Matching terminated l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ra container if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
